The Last Echo of the Lost World
The sun dipped below the horizon, casting a golden glow over the desolate landscape. In the heart of the Lost World, a place where the boundaries between the physical and the ethereal were indistinguishable, a lone figure stood at the edge of a cliff. His name was Liang, a man who had once been a renowned explorer, but now found himself the last echo of the once vibrant world.
The Lost World was a place where the echoes of the past lingered, where the dead seemed to walk among the living, and where the very fabric of reality was in constant flux. It was a world that Xu Yue, the great explorer, had once ventured into, only to disappear without a trace. Liang had followed in his footsteps, driven by a thirst for knowledge and a desire to uncover the truth behind the enigmatic world.
Liang had found the entrance to the Lost World by accident, while searching for a rare artifact. The artifact had been a guide, a beacon that led him to this place. But as he stepped through the portal, he had no idea that his life would be irrevocably changed.
The world was a labyrinth of twisted trees and towering mountains, where the sky seemed to be a tapestry of stars and the ground was a mosaic of ancient ruins. Liang had spent months navigating the treacherous terrain, encountering creatures that defied explanation and landscapes that seemed to shift and change with every step.
One day, as he wandered through a dense forest, Liang stumbled upon a clearing where a group of people were gathered. They were speaking in hushed tones, their faces illuminated by the glow of a strange, luminescent plant. Liang approached cautiously, his curiosity piqued.
"Who are you?" he asked, his voice barely above a whisper.
"We are the guardians of the Lost World," replied a woman with eyes that seemed to pierce through the fabric of reality. "We have been waiting for you."
Liang's heart raced. The woman's words were a jolt of adrenaline, a reminder that he was not alone in this world. But as he listened to their tale, he realized that their presence was a double-edged sword.
The guardians had been protecting the Lost World from an encroaching darkness, a force that threatened to consume everything. They had been waiting for someone with the strength and determination to lead them in their fight against the darkness. But Liang had no idea what he was getting himself into.
As the days passed, Liang learned more about the guardians and their struggle. He discovered that the Lost World was a mirror of the human psyche, a reflection of our deepest fears and desires. The guardians were the keepers of the balance, the ones who maintained the equilibrium between the physical and the ethereal.
But the balance was fragile, and the darkness was growing stronger. The guardians had been weakened by the constant battle, and Liang was the only one who could lead them to victory. But as he delved deeper into the mysteries of the Lost World, he uncovered a shocking truth: the guardians were not who they claimed to be.
One of the guardians, a man named Zhen, revealed that they were not protectors of the Lost World, but its architects. They had created the world as a test, a way to determine if humanity was worthy of existing. Liang was the chosen one, the one who would either save the world or become its next victim.
The revelation was a bombshell, and Liang was torn. He had come to the Lost World seeking answers, but now he was faced with a moral dilemma. Should he trust the guardians, or should he fight against them?
The decision was made for him when the darkness finally broke through the veil of reality. The guardians unleashed their full power, and the world was plunged into chaos. Liang found himself caught in the middle of a battle that would determine the fate of both the Lost World and the real world.
As the guardians and the darkness clashed, Liang fought with all his might. He used the knowledge he had gained from his time in the Lost World to turn the tide of the battle. But in the end, it was his own resolve that proved to be the deciding factor.
With a final, desperate push, Liang banished the darkness, restoring balance to the Lost World. The guardians, now revealed to be his allies, helped him seal the portal, ensuring that the Lost World would remain hidden from the eyes of the world.
Liang emerged from the portal, a changed man. He had faced his deepest fears and emerged victorious, but at a great cost. The Lost World had taken a toll on him, and he knew that he could never return.
As he walked away from the portal, the echoes of the Lost World faded behind him. He had become the last echo of the world that had once been, a reminder of the battles fought and the truths uncovered.
The Lost World had been a test, and humanity had passed. But the battle was far from over. The darkness still lingered, waiting for its next opportunity. Liang had won the battle, but the war was far from over.
And so, the last echo of the Lost World walked away, a silent guardian of the balance, a man who had faced the unknown and come out victorious.
